BLACKPINK beats BTS and Lim Young Woong to take #1 in July’s brand ranking

— by

The Korea Corporate Reputation Research Institute just released its Singer Brand Reputation Rankings for July 2025, and the results surprised many fans.

From June 26 to July 26, the institute analyzed over 115 million pieces of data, checking each singer’s popularity in media, online communities, communication, and fan engagement. Compared to June’s numbers, the data volume increased by 7.87%, showing growing interest in K-pop stars.

And taking the top spot this time is none other than BLACKPINK (Jisoo, Jennie, Rosé, Lisa), followed by BTS and Lim Young Woong in second and third.

1. BLACKPINK
BLACKPINK saw a huge rise in numbers thanks to their world tour and chart-topping songs, scoring a brand reputation index of 8,136,444 — a massive 85.83% jump from last month!

2. BTS
Even during their group break, BTS continues to dominate the charts and hearts of fans. With growing excitement for their full-group comeback, their index reached 7,609,655, up 5.33% from June.

3. Lim Young Woong
Returning with a full album after 3 years, Lim Young Woong impressed everyone, landing in 3rd place with a score of 5,804,110, up 3.04%.

4. PSY
The king of summer concerts is back! Thanks to his ‘Summer Swag’ tour, PSY took 4th place with a strong rise of 16.69% from last month.

5. IVE
Even with a slight drop, IVE stayed strong globally. Their score this month is 3,160,707, down just 2.78% from June.

Koo Chang Hwan, head of the research institute, shared:

BLACKPINK topped the list in July due to their world tour and digital all-kills. BTS took second with rising expectations for their reunion. Lim Young Woong came back strong with his new full album and placed third.”

He also said that brand talk increased in almost all areas:

“Brand consumption rose by 16.84%, media buzz increased by 12.46%, communication jumped 22.22%, but community spread dropped slightly by 11.04%.”
